WebNorthern Pike are an excellent food fish. They have white, flaky meat. While they’re considered “bony” you can get five nice fillets off a 24+ inch long pike. Sharpen your fillet knife frequently to ensure you get the most meat possible and have nice clean cuts. The six boneless fillets from both sides of one Northern Pike. WebDrain. Sparingly apply spice mix. Allow to air dry. Smoke 2 hours/185 degrees. Brine: Salt and brown sugar (1/4 to 1/2 cup/gal water), molasses, ginger slices, Spice mix: Course black p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, italian seasoning, citrus zest, olive oil (spray). Smoked Meat Recipes Traeger Recipes Smoker Recipes Steamed Mussels WebApr 4, 2024 · The first step is to cut the skinned fish fillets into 1-inch pieces. Place fish into a large storage container. For each quart of fish add 3/4 cup of plain, table salt. Cover with enough white vinegar (about 2 cups per quart) and refrigerate 5 days, stirring each day. Pike Pieces Soaking in a Salt & Vinegar Brine.
